#f4f2cd basic color information

#f4f2cd

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#f4f2cd has decimal index of: 16052941, is composed of 95.7% red, 94.9% green and 80.4% blue. #f4f2cd in CMYK color model, is composed of 0% cyan, 0.8% magenta, 16% yellow and 4.3% black.
#ffffcc is the closest web-safe color to #f4f2cd.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
